Webinar Series
The Agroecology Partnership Webinar Series aims to foster knowledge-sharing and collaboration within the agroecology field. Open to researchers engaged in agroecology projects as well as anyone interested in the topic, the webinars provide a platform to explore innovative practices and research advancements in sustainable agriculture. Starting monthly in the first year and shifting to a bi-monthly format in the second, each session will feature presentations by experts leading groundbreaking research in agroecology. The series aims to build and strengthen a vibrant, multi-actor agroecology community, supporting ongoing dialogue and empowerment among practitioners, scientists, and advocates alike.
